Title “Role of the meningeal lymphatic system during Toxoplasma gondii brain infection”
Research-in-Progress (RIP) is a place for graduate students and postdocs to present their ongoing research results and to receive feedback from other researchers (i.e. students, postdocs, faculties). Questions and discussions provide technical solutions and help bring new ideas to current research. Lunch is provided.
RIP starts from 1200p to 100pm in MR6, Rm 3501, unless otherwise indicated.
